Taxonomic Classification
| Rank | Knieff's hook moss | Omilteme Cottontail |
|---|---|---|
| Kingdom | Plantae (Plants) | Animalia (Animals) |
| Phylum | Bryophyta | Chordata (Chordates) |
| Class | Bryopsida (Bryopsida) | Mammalia (Mammals) |
| Order | Hypnales (Hypnales) | Lagomorpha (Rabbits & Hares) |
| Family | Amblystegiaceae | Leporidae (Rabbits & Hares) |
| Genus | Drepanocladus | Sylvilagus |
| Species | Drepanocladus aduncus | Sylvilagus insonus |
